**About Pratt & Whitney Canada**
Pratt & Whitney Canada (P&WC;) is a global leader in aerospace innovation, proudly headquartered in Longueuil, Quebec, since 1928.

We design and manufacture next-generation aircraft engines that power the world's largest fleet of business, general aviation, and regional aircraft and helicopters.

For nearly 100 years, our teams have been at the forefront of propulsion technology, pushing boundaries to make flight more efficient and reliable.

Our engines support missions that truly matter, from transporting people and essential goods, to enabling emergency medical services, humanitarian operations, and wildfire suppression around the world.

**Why join our team?**
Combustion Aerothermal Systems is one of the Combustion module departments within the Turbomachinery organization.

The department is responsible for design and validation of the combustion section of turbofan, turboprop, and turboshaft engines.

The aerothermal design process uses various numerical tools, including CFD simulations, with validation testing in rigs and engines.

This internship will focus on CFD prediction and validation of the NOx emissions created by the combustion process in a gas turbine engine.




**What will your day-to-day look like?**
Prepare combustion chamber geometry using ANSYS CAD tools
Mesh geometry using ANSYS meshing tools
Review of NOx prediction models available in open literature and comparison to the models implemented in ANSYS Fluent
Perform combustion CFD simulations in ANSYS Fluent with primary focus on the prediction of the NOx created by the combustion process
Review combustor NOx data measured on engines to understand key variables and the measurement details
Perform CFD simulations with the NOx models available in ANSYS Fluent and compare the predictions to engine data
Implement a new NOx model obtained from the literature survey in ANSYS Fluent
Summarize and present findings
Document the findings in a report
